Ordinals
beta
Sat 1848670896479174
decimal
62658.42096479174
percentile
3.697341792958348%
name
mcbkxayxplfn
cycle
0
epoch
2
block
62658
offset
42096479174
timestamp
2024-03-05 12:32:52 UTC
rarity
common
prev
next